To laypeople, DNA test results appear as a conclusion, typically framed as either "supporting" the claim or not in layman’s terms. However, inside the DNA lab, the instruments actually output what is known as a "wave."

Thus, the original data of DNA identification somewhat resemble an ECG, or to be more precise, data from a mass spectrometer, with the location and height of the peaks and troughs determining whether the same loci match. Multiple loci need to match to confirm an identity.

That the samples from Shang Geyong didn’t match was probably the technicians’ first thought—that the samples were contaminated.
